Biography
Brazilian percussionist Eduardo Gianesella played for 29 years (1994 – 2022) at São Paulo Symphony Orchestra and left the orchestra to become a full time percussion teacher at São Paulo State University – UNESP, where he was teaching part time 1993. He is also a member of Percorso Ensemble (contemporary music). He started his percussion studies at Music Conservatory of Tatuí, then graduated at São Paulo State University (UNESP) in 1987, earned a percussion master’s degree from Eastman School of Music (USA) in 1990 and concluded his doctorate at University of São Paulo in 2009. He is also a former member of the Brazilian Symphony Orchestra, the Experimental Repertoire Orchestra and the São Paulo State Symphony Band and has recorded many CDs and has extensevely toured Europe, the 3 Americas, China and Japan with the several groups he has played with.
